YK66 GDN is a 2017 Suzuki Ignis in Red with a 1,242c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 2017 Suzuki Ignis models, the average MOT pass rate is 86.1% with a typical mileage of 27,571 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Suzuki Ignis f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 14,088 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YK66 GDN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ki Ignis typ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 9 years old, this Suzuki Ignis is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
